The table below provides summary statistics and salary benchmarking for remote or hybrid work requiring CMS skills. It covers permanent job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 11 January 2026,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
11 Jan 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 271 272 329
Rank change year-on-year +1 +57 +23
Permanent jobs citing CMS 91 180 165
As % of all permanent jobs with remote/hybrid work options 0.61% 1.09% 0.76%
As % of the Application Platforms category 9.19% 9.14% 7.08%
Number of salaries quoted 51 98 157
10th Percentile £26,250 - £32,000
25th Percentile £36,250 £31,250 £37,500
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£55,000 £42,500 £52,500
Median % change year-on-year +29.41% -19.05% -
75th Percentile £66,125 £65,000 £66,250
90th Percentile £93,750 £70,000 £77,500
UK median annual salary £51,250 £42,500 £52,500
% change year-on-year +20.59% -19.05% -4.55%
